ESL Level C on the Peter Horton Educator website helps middle school learners advance their English skills through engaging stories and practical, real-world topics. To begin with, students explore different offices, such as department stores and banks, while learning specialized vocabulary and expressions for professional and everyday interactions. Additionally, they study topics related to crimes, emergencies, and first aid, which equips them with language to respond effectively in critical situations.
